Five El Paso Chihuahuas pitchers combined to shut out the Round Rock Express 8-0 Saturday night at Dell Diamond. It was the Chihuahuas' third shutout of the season and their second win in the first five games of the series.

Miguel Cienfuegos made a spot start for the Chihuahuas and pitched three shutout innings. He was followed by Raul Brito, Carter Loewen, Francis Pena and José Espada, who all pitched scoreless relief outings and held Round Rock to only four hits. San Diego Padres outfielder Jason Heyward went 1-for-4 with a single and a hit by pitch as the designated hitter in his second MLB Injury Rehab game with El Paso. Center fielder Forrest Wall went 2-for-4 with a two-run double to extend his on base streak to 11 games.

Left fielder Yonathan Perlaza went 2-for-4 with a three-run home run in the top of the third. Right fielder Bryce Johnson went 1-for-4 with an RBI double and has doubles in all four games he's played in this series. Round Rock pitching hit three Chihuahuas batters in the first three innings of the game. It was the first time this year more than two Chihuahuas batters were hit.
